<p><span style=background-color: rgba(0 0 0 0)>To celebrate Mothertongue's 21st&nbsp;anniversary&nbsp;</span><em style=background-color: rgba(0 0 0 0)>Collaborative Conversations</em><span style=background-color: rgba(0 0 0 0)>&nbsp;weaves together the reflections of a group of artists scholars and writers who have journeyed with the organisation over the last two decades.</span></p><p><span style=background-color: rgba(0 0 0 0)>Since its inception in 2000 with&nbsp;</span><em style=background-color: rgba(0 0 0 0)>What the Water Gave Me</em><span style=background-color: rgba(0 0 0 0)> The Mothertongue Project has used participatory integrated arts methods to create theatrical works that strive for personal and collective dialogue and healing in South Africa.</span></p><p><span style=background-color: rgba(0 0 0 0)>In poetry scholarly writing and transcribed oral conversations the contributors now think and feel their way through the aspirations and achievements - and the alchemy - of The Mothertongue Project's work. Accompanied by photographs of performances from across the 21 years this book provides a sense of what a Mothertongue theatre piece does: it draws audience and performers into transformative embodied conversations.</span></p><p><strong>Includes work by</strong> Awino Okech Genna Gardini Koleka Putuma Makgati Mokwena Malika Ndlovu Mwenya B Kabwe Nicosia Shakes Nina Callaghan Ntomboxolo Makhutshi and Rehane Abrahams.</p>
